Increasing the price of petrol is the best way to solve growing traffic and pollution problems. To what extent do you agree or disagree? What other measures do you think might be effective? These days most governments in all over the world endeavour to tackle heavy traffic and severe pollution in their cities and in this way some of them just introduce the most simple solutions to deal with these enormous problems. One of these handy approaches, which is proposed, is the raising the petrol's price even though it is clear that the issues are not solved straightforwardly. Although it seems that increasing the price of petrol can force people to park their cars in garages, if we do not prepare alternative facilities to commuting, they will take their cars again. First, we require strong and sophisticated public transportations in our cities. The subway and BRT are practical means moving transitting citizens in metropolitan cities and it would seems that they have been tested for many years and now are embraced by the public. For instance, consider New York City in the US depending on its huge subway system to transfer millions of people in a day. In addition, if governments have a plane to raise go up the fuel's prices, they should consider some new technological methods for compensating the side effects of this increasing. The internet and IT industry have set up many useful facilities for changing traditional ways for of living. These days, people have an access to the high-speed internet giving them the remote working possibility from their home and it is an incredible chance for businesses, employees and also urban officials to decrease traffic and therefore pollution. Moreover, some interactive mobile applications provide a platform for passengers to share their commute routes with neighbours or colleagues. These convenient carpooling apps reduce the rate of solo driving and improve communication in society. In conclusion, it appears that adopting one approach to manage a big problem like heavy traffic would not be practical and thereby we should employ some parallel actions to make a great change for citizens and our environment.
